Fall brings a new season for the outdoor enthusiast - hunting season.
The first cool wind will let hunters know it's time to clean the
gear and make their plans.
The Indiana Department of Natural Resources has now issued its
2007-2008 Hunting and Trapping Guide, which includes information
on hunting licenses, hunting season dates, and state rules and regulations
for hunters and trappers.
You can even purchase your license online to avoid the hassle of
a mail-in application or going to do it in person.
There are special sections on youth hunting for kids 15 and younger,
and some information for women who are interested in getting involved
in hunting or trapping.
You can download the hunting guide and find lots of other hunting-related
information at the DNR's website: www.in.gov/dnr.
